This is the shocking moment a train passenger hurled racist abuse at a security guard who then branded her a ‘Karen’ during a heated dispute at a railway station.

Ashiq Rasul was on duty at Beaconsfield Station in Buckinghamshire when the incident took place.

The 40-year-old claims the row broke out over a misunderstanding after he said ‘excuse me’ to the woman and she accused him of calling her ‘sir’ which he denies.

Mr Rasul then began filming as she launched the tirade at him, accusing him of being a misogynist, a sexist and not liking white women.

The woman calls Mr Rasul unprofessional and goes on: ‘You’re argumentative and you’re confrontational and you probably don’t like women, you don’t like white women. You don’t like living in England and you probably hate British people.’

As the woman asks Mr Rasul repeatedly to leave him alone, he questions why she told him he didn’t like living in England while recording on his phone, prompting her to film him in return.

After insisting she is not allowed to film him, Mr Rasul tells her: ‘Just get away from me and do not say anything about me again or I’ll call the police and get you escorted off the property.’

The woman tells him to call the police to which Mr Rasul tells her to ‘just go away’ before asking again why she told him he didn’t like living in England.

He added: ‘If you’re a racist, you’re a racist. Please just leave me alone. Leave me alone. I’m walking away from you. Walk away from me.’

When the woman tells him that she will see him again, he asks: ‘What’s going to happen? Are you going to kill me? Don’t threaten me. Just walk away.’

The woman responds: ‘If you’re talking to me like that, you’re going to lose your job.’

The pair continue to exchange heated words with the unidentified woman calling Mr Rasul a pervert while he calls her a weirdo.

She again calls him sexist and says: ‘You’re behaving like a six year old boy.’

Ashiq Rasul filmed the incident when things got heated at Beaconsfield Station, Buckinghamshire

Mr Rasul then calls the woman a Karen as she asks him to repeat what she said before calling him ‘disgusting’ and ‘a pervert’.

The woman said Mr Rasul doesn’t deserve his job and then tells him: ‘Do you know what I do for a living? I help people like you stay here and get a job.’

Both parties insisted the other person leave them alone and both attempted to walk away multiple times during the three-minute stand off before returning to continue the spat.

Mr Rasul, who says he has since lost his job for an unrelated incident, said the incident ‘pissed him off’.

He said he feels the woman was trying to wind him up on purpose and got his phone out because she was already following him.

Speaking to Mail Online, he said: ‘I never called her Sir. In the train station area I said ‘Excuse Me’ in a polite manner to inform her the waiting room on the end is nice and warm.

‘She turned round and snapped at me and said “I’m not a sir”.

‘I walked away, I went on to the platform, I then went into the car park area where she was stood and I knew she was going to say something, so I had my phone ready to record.

‘She then came over and said all those racist remarks. As anyone can clearly see I tried to walk away, she kept persisting and digging at me.’

Mr Asul says that although he was officially dismissed for a separate incident, he knew once the woman in the video had made a formal complaint about him that his ‘days were numbered’ and says he still feels made about the treatment he received.
